My first time having Peruvian food. Sad that they were out of anticucho, but the rest of the food was great! Salchiyucca was an interesting appetizer with the crispy yucca, hot dogs, and huancaína sauce. The dish was fantastic with the crispy yucca that tasted like French fries with the very tasty sauce and salty hot dogs on top. The ceviche was very good and different with the sweet potato and corn, but it was very refreshing and great with the strong amount of lime. The Lomo saltado was steak stir fry topped on French fries with a fried egg and fried plantains. It was very good but was my least favorite of the three, since the other two dishes were just that good!
